Transaction 25248ccb1d0f3cbd9f655af7a520ac0ecbece9e8e6e6858e9ba1fe97863e8bed
1 Input
1 Output
-
25248ccb1d0f3cbd9f655af7a520ac0ecbece9e8e6e6858e9ba1fe97863e8bed:0
- value
- 21465277
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f8c00038332264bd7fdd9e5e9f3aa9373ff8ec4
- address
- bc1q37xqqqurxgnyh4lam8j7nua2jdellrkyawvmc6